Genome sequence of Halobiforma lacisalsi AJ5, an extremely halophilic archaeon which harbors a bop gene.

Xiawei Jiang1, Shuang Wang, Hong Cheng, Yingyi Huo, Xinqi Zhang, Xufen Zhu, Xifang Han, Peixiang Ni, Min Wu.   

Abstract

The draft genome sequence (4,398,155 bp, with 65.35% G+C content) of Halobiforma lacisalsi AJ5, an extremely halophilic archaeon isolated from a salt lake, is reported here. This is the first genome report for a species of the Halobiforma genus.
